PLC Software Engineer Location: Manchester, initial period at client in Essex and regular site visits Duration: 18 months Rate negotiable on application Outside IR35 Job description The implementor should have a fundamental knowledge in programming with Codesys as well as in all corresponding programming languages e.g. Structured text. Key Skillset • Knowledge of PLC application software design and architecture • Understanding of propulsion control systems and corresponding components is required (PLC [SPS], Panels, ethernet routers and switches, etc.) • Deep understanding of OPC/UA especially regarding the implementation of communication signals. • Ability to work with agile software development processes such as Scrum and respective tools e.g. JIRA. • An automation engineer with a marine background, who has experience of Codesys or similar). • PLC background would be acceptable, ideally with exposure to OPC UA server/client connectivity.